- Qatar condemns Israeli incursion in southern Syria
Qatar condemns Israel's incursion and artillery shelling in Syria's Quneitra and Deraa, calling it a violation of Syria's sovereignty and international law. The Qatari Foreign Ministry urged the international community to hold Israel accountable and reiterated support for Syria's territorial integrity. Israeli troops shelled villages near the Golan Heights before withdrawing.
- Residents return after Israeli forces withdraw from Syrian village
Residents of Abdeen village in Syria's Deraa countryside began returning after Israeli forces withdrew from Tal al-Maghar hill. Israeli troops had earlier fired flares and conducted reconnaissance flights, prompting panic and limited displacement. Syria's foreign ministry condemned the incursions as violations of sovereignty, while civil defence teams reported no injuries but secured the area.
- Syrian foreign ministry says Israeli incursions violate its sovereignty
Syria’s foreign ministry condemned Israeli incursions into the southern provinces of Quneitra and Deraa, as well as artillery shelling in the area, stating these actions violate Syria’s sovereignty and terrorize civilians. The ministry warned that the attacks undermine regional security efforts, increase civilian suffering, and risk further escalation.
